Output 6fa137c60c5379545c77071174bc2a48bfac8f387e24731e5ea3a5f5134164bd:26

value
25831
script pubkey
OP_0 OP_PUSHBYTES_20 844f26c5f6c37f66d4aa372492693d7a59375661
address
bc1qs38jd30kcdlkd492xujfy6fa0fvnw4npka0hsr
transaction
6fa137c60c5379545c77071174bc2a48bfac8f387e24731e5ea3a5f5134164bd